Subject: renewal of the Drellan Components supply contract. Current terms expire at quarter end. Pricing was renegotiated once already; Drellan has signalled a further increase tied to raw material costs. Volume commitments are met, rebates claimed through Q3, and the indexation clause remains the main open point. Legal has reviewed the draft; finance should validate the payment schedule before signature. The confidential position on our negotiating strategy is set out immediately below.

board note of kafof-yahag: Druaelox Foods plans to raise the Holwyn list price by 35 percent in July.

**Ticket: Retention sweeper drift on Cobblewick prod**

During last week's audit we found the Cobblewick data-retention sweeper running with stale settings on two of the five prod workers. They were still using the 180-day window from Q1 instead of the approved 90-day policy, so roughly 40 GB of expired records survived past their delete date. No customer impact, but compliance flagged it.

We've redeployed the affected workers and added a drift check to the nightly health job. The canonical sweeper configuration is as follows.

deployment values, bahop-fahag:
[silok]
host = silok.lumictech.test
user = silok_svc
database = silok_prod

- [ ] Verify webhook retry semantics in Cartwheel before sign-off. Deliveries retry up to six times with exponential backoff and jitter; a 410 response permanently disables the endpoint, while 5xx and timeouts requeue. New folks: confirm the dead-letter queue drains after the final attempt and that duplicate-delivery headers are present. Record the candidate build you tested, referenced below.

build token for fajop-kageg: htk14_a2d40227103e0f